United and Laredo LBJ are an even 5-5 against one another since February of 2021, but likely not for long. The Longhorns will head out to square off against the Wolves at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. United has given up an average of 8.5 runs per game this season, but Friday's game will give them a chance to turn things around.
United is headed into Friday's matchup looking for a big change in momentum after dropping their third straight game on Tuesday. They came up short against Eagle Pass, falling 12-1.
United saw three different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Regina Rodriguez, who scored a run while going 1-for-3.
Meanwhile, in Tuesday's Canine Competition, Laredo LBJ had to take the L. They fell just short of Alexander by a score of 12-11 on Tuesday. Even if the Wolves couldn't come away with the win, the high-scoring effort was a great turnaround for their hitters, which had struggled int the games prior.
United's loss dropped their record down to 8-19-1. As for Laredo LBJ, they dropped their record down to 15-10 with the defeat, which was their third straight on the road.
United couldn't quite get it done against Laredo LBJ in their previous meeting back in March as they fell 8-4. Can the Longhorns avenge their loss or is history doomed to repeat itself? We'll find out soon enough.
